SRO 567(I)/2014: Govt exempts 50pc duty, taxes on import of Hybrid Electric Vehicles

ISLAMABAD: Federal Government is pleased to exempt customs duty, sales tax and withholding tax on import of Hybrid Electric Vehicles (HEVs) falling under PCT Code 87.03, up to 50 percent. FBR has issued an SRO S.R.O. 567(I)/2014 in this regard to make changes in its Notification No. S.R.O. 499(I)/2013, dated 12th June, 2013.

In exercise of the powers conferred by section 19 of the Customs Act, 1969 (IV of 1969), clause (a) of sub-section (2) of section 13 of the Sales Tax Act, 1990 and sections 53 and 148 of the Income Tax Ordinance, 2001 (XLIX of 2001), the Federal Government is pleased to direct that the following amendment shall be made in its Notification No. S.R.O. 499(I)/2013, dated 12th June, 2013, namely:-

In the aforesaid Notification, the following shall be substituted, namely,-

At least 50% customs duty and taxes are exempted on import of Hybrid Electric Vehicles (HEVs) up to 1800 CC while 25% exceeding 1800 CC.
